Majid Al Futtaim is one of the Middle East’s most prominent and diversified conglomerates, known for shaping the modern retail and entertainment landscape in the region. Founded in 1992 and headquartered in Dubai, the company operates in 13 countries and employs over 43,000 people. Its portfolio spans shopping malls, retail, leisure, lifestyle, and real estate, and it holds the exclusive rights to operate Carrefour in the Middle East, Africa, and Asia.
With 29 shopping malls, including iconic destinations like Mall of the Emirates, City Centre Deira, City Centre Mirdif, and City Centre Me’aisem, Majid Al Futtaim attracts over 175 million visitors annually across its properties.
